Gutter rep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a property's gutter system to ensure proper water drainage. Over time, gutters can develop issues such as leaks, sagging, cracks, or detached sections due to weather exposure or age. Repairing these problems helps maintain the integrity of the gutter system, preventing water from spilling over the sides or seeping into the building's foundation.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ing gutters, identify the root causes of damage, and implement targeted repairs to restore functionality and protect the property.

Many common problems that gutter repair services address include clogged or overflowing gutters, broken brackets or hangers, rusted or corroded materials, and damaged downspouts. These issues can lead to water pooling around the foundation, causing potential structural damage or basement flooding. Repair work can also involve sealing leaks, re-aligning misaligned sections, or replacing worn-out components to ensure the entire system works efficiently. Addressing these issues promptly can save homeowners from more costly repairs down the line and extend the lifespan of their gutter systems.

Properties that typically need gutter repair services range from single-family homes to multi-unit residential buildings, commercial properties, and even certain types of historic or older structures. Homes in areas with heavy rainfall, snow, or seasonal storms are especially susceptible to gutter damage and may require regular inspections and repairs. Whether a property has a straightforward gutter setup or a more complex system with multiple levels and extensions, local contractors can tailor repairs to fit the specific needs of each property type, helping to keep water away from the building’s foundation and exterior walls.

Homeowners often seek gutter repair services when they notice signs of trouble such as water stains on exterior walls, pooling water around the foundation, or visible damage to the gutters themselves. Other indicators include sagging gutters, leaks during rainstorms, or the presence of rust and debris buildup. When these signs appear, contacting local service providers can help determine wh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ement might be necessary.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can help preserve the property's structure and prevent costly water damage, making gutter repair an important part of property upkeep.

The overview below groups typical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cambria County,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ing a few sections, generally range from $150-$400.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age.

Medium-Sized Projects - Replacing damaged gutters or repairing multiple sections usually costs between $600-$1,200. These projects are common for homeowners needing more extensive fixes but are less complex than full replacements.

Full Gutter Replacement - Complete replacement of gutters often costs from $1,500-$3,000, depending on the size of the property and material choices. Larger, more detailed projects can push beyond this range into higher costs.

Large or Complex Repairs - Very extensive repairs or custom gutter systems can re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ve multiple custom features or structural work requiring specialized service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for gutter repair,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of handling gutter repairs comparable to their specific needs. Asking about the types of repairs they’ve completed in the past and whether they have worked on properties similar in size or style can help ensure the contractor is familiar with the requirements and challenges involved.

Clear, written expectations are essential to a successful project. Pros who can provide detailed descriptions of their services, including the scope of work, materials used, and any warranties or guarantees, help establish transparency. Having this information documented can prevent misunderstandings and ensure that both parties are aligned on what will be done, creating a smoother repair process.

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a dependable service provider. Homeowners should seek out local contractors who can provide references from previous clients with similar projects. Good communication-responding promptly, explaining options clearly, and listening to concerns-helps foster a positive working relationship. Remember, these service providers are the ones who will handle the work, and finding someone trustworthy and communicative can make the entire gutter repair experience more straightforward.

What are signs that gutter repair might be needed? Common indicators include overflowing gutters, sagging sections, leaks, or visible damage like cracks and rust.

Can gutter repair help prevent water damage to my home? Yes, repairing damaged gutters ensures proper water drainage, reducing the risk of foundation issues, mold, and interior water intrusion.

What types of gutter repairs do local contractors typically handle? They often fix leaks, replace damaged sections, realign gutters, and secure loose hangers or brackets.

Is gutter repair necessary if I notice pests around my gutters? Yes, pests can be attracted to clogged or damaged gutters, so repairs can help eliminate nesting sites and prevent infestations.
